Hidden Stories of The Royal Parks: Parties in the Park

A podcast series where we take a behind-the-scenes look at our eight Royal Parks.

From the Royal Observatory of Greenwich Park to the roaming deer of Richmond, together we’ll explore 5,000 acres of historical parkland right in the middle of London. We will meet some of the incredible experts who work at The Royal Parks and discover the fascinating stories of these iconic green spaces.

Episode 15: Parties in the Park

In this summer special, Learning Manager and music fan Richard Pering takes a look at the amazing concerts which have taken place in Hyde Park over the years. Joining him on his musical quest is someone who knows more than a little about how to host the world's biggest bands, Jess Chambers, Events Communications Manager for The Royal Parks.
